3. Discount Value

Discount value, in the context of Lost Pizza Co coupons, refers to the monetary or percentage reduction offered on the restaurant’s products or services through the utilization of a coupon. This value is a central motivator for customers and a key driver of coupon redemption rates. The magnitude and structure of the discount are strategic variables directly influencing consumer behavior and restaurant profitability.

  • Percentage Discounts

    Percentage discounts offer a reduction in price calculated as a proportion of the total purchase amount. For instance, a “20% off your entire order” coupon provides a discount directly correlated with the order size. This approach encourages larger purchases and can be particularly effective in attracting families or groups. Real-world implications involve potentially lower profit margins per item, offset by increased overall sales volume and customer satisfaction.

  • Fixed Amount Discounts

    Fixed amount discounts offer a specific dollar amount reduction, such as “$5 off any large pizza.” This type of discount can be more attractive to customers making smaller purchases, as the relative savings are higher. It also simplifies price calculations for both customers and staff. An example would be targeting lunch crowd that likes individual pizza meals.

  • Buy-One-Get-One (BOGO) Offers

    BOGO offers, where the purchase of one item entitles the customer to a second identical or similar item for free or at a reduced price, are a strategic variant of discount value. These offers can effectively clear inventory, encourage the trial of new menu items, and drive sales of complementary products. However, the cost of the “free” item must be carefully considered to ensure profitability. An example would be Lost Pizza Co issuing a Buy-One-Get-One deals for their new appetizers menu items.

  • Tiered Discounts

    Tiered discounts offer varying levels of savings depending on the purchase amount or specific items purchased. For example, a coupon might offer “$5 off orders over $25” or “10% off pizzas, 15% off appetizers.” This approach incentivizes customers to increase their spending and allows the restaurant to strategically promote specific menu items. In practice, tiered discounts require careful design to ensure they are both attractive to customers and profitable for the restaurant.

The various forms of discount value, each with its unique implications for both the customer and Lost Pizza Co, emphasize the necessity for careful consideration of these factors. Ultimately, effective coupon strategies hinge on balancing customer appeal with the restaurant’s financial objectives, optimizing discount value to achieve desired sales outcomes while preserving profit margins. The optimal value must be competitive within the market while maintaining profitability for Lost Pizza Co.

6. Geographic Restrictions

Geographic restrictions, as they pertain to Lost Pizza Co coupons, define the limited areas within which a promotional offer is valid for redemption. This aspect dictates which locations, regions, or specific stores will accept the coupon, fundamentally shaping the target audience and the reach of the promotional campaign.

  • Franchise Territories

    Lost Pizza Co franchises often operate independently, with marketing campaigns tailored to local markets. Geographic restrictions may therefore align with franchise boundaries, with coupons valid only at participating locations within a specific franchisee’s territory. This model allows franchisees to control promotional spending and customize offers to suit local consumer preferences, impacting the overall efficiency of promotional funds.

  • Market Testing

    Geographic restrictions are deployed during market testing, confining coupon distribution to a select set of locations to assess the potential success of a new promotional strategy. By restricting the coupon to a limited geographic area, Lost Pizza Co mitigates risk, gathers localized performance data, and refines its approach before widespread implementation. Data from test areas inform decisions about national rollout strategies.

  • Targeted Marketing

    Geographic restrictions enable the implementation of targeted marketing campaigns tailored to specific demographics or consumer segments residing in particular areas. For instance, a coupon campaign might be concentrated in areas near college campuses, targeting student populations. This targeted approach enhances marketing efficiency by allocating resources to areas where response rates are expected to be highest.

  • Competitive Response

    Geographic restrictions facilitate a localized response to competitive pressures. If a competitor launches a promotion in a specific area, Lost Pizza Co can deploy geographically restricted coupons in that same area to maintain market share. This allows for a direct and measurable response to competitor actions, mitigating the risk of broader market disruption.

In essence, geographic restrictions provide a versatile tool for Lost Pizza Co, enabling focused marketing campaigns, controlled market testing, and efficient responses to local market dynamics. The success of geographic restriction strategies hinges on precise demographic data, robust tracking mechanisms, and close coordination between corporate marketing and individual franchise locations.
